Nanotech Will Soon Make The Micro Lever Switch Even Smaller bejo 6909 Share Nanotech Will Soon Make The Micro Lever Switch Even Smaller Roller Lever Micro Switch Nanotech West | Micro- and nanotechnology laboratory at The Ohio State ... Read also: Strength Standards Calculator Errors Are Causing Construction Safety Risks